About Vitor B. P. Leite

Vitor B. P. Leite is a scholar working on Physical and Theoretical Chemistry, Toxicology and Molecular Biology, having authored 44 papers that have together received 757 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Protein Structure and Dynamics (19 papers), Enzyme Structure and Function (10 papers) and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Molecular Biology (477 citations), Physical and Theoretical Chemistry (58 citations) and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(166 citations). Vitor B. P. Leite has collaborated with scholars based in Brazil, United States and China. Frequent co-authors include Jorge Chahine, Jin Wang, Ronaldo Junio de Oliveira, José N. Onuchic, Vinícius G. Contessoto, Osvaldo N. Oliveira, Vinícius M. de Oliveira, Paul C. Whitford, Aline Thaís Bruni and Sidney J. de Carvalho. Their work appears in journ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Physical Review Letters and The Journal of Chemical Physics.
